Sp00ky Sync Engine by mono424 in surrealdb

[–]mono424[S] 0 points1 point  (0 children)

Thank you !! 🙏🏽🙏🏽

Sp00ky Sync Engine by mono424 in surrealdb

[–]mono424[S] 0 points1 point  (0 children)

Hey, it would be amazing, and I would support you as often as possible with any questions.
It's currently far from production-ready, so you will face quite a number of bugs. Why it might be less horrible than it sounds is that sp00ky is running behind SurrealDB so you can always "opt-out" and just use the usual SurrealDB functions :)

If you need something that just works, it might be a bit early, but I am willing to support and fix things on the fly :D

Sp00ky Sync Engine by mono424 in solidjs

[–]mono424[S] 1 point2 points  (0 children)

Hey, thanks! Glad you liked the docs :)
So honestly, most sync engines are general-purpose and have to solve a wide range of problems themselves, like auth, permissions, transport, conflict resolution, etc. Or worse, they don't handle them, and you have to. Sp00ky takes a different bet and is built specifically for the SurrealDB ecosystem. That's definitely more niche, but it means we can lean on everything SurrealDB already does really well, like permissions or live queries. One nice side effect is that clients never actually connect to Sp00ky directly. They talk to SurrealDB and subscribe via its native live queries, so Sp00ky sits alongside rather than in the middle of the data path.

The other angle is scope. Sp00ky's vision isn't just the sync layer. We want to build a cloud offering to cover a bit more of the dev stack around it (log access, env sharing, etc.), so hopefully you don't have to stitch as many tools together.

It's still pretty early, though, so I'm happy to hear what you think or go deeper on any of this if it's useful!

Sp00ky Sync Engine by mono424 in surrealdb

[–]mono424[S] 0 points1 point  (0 children)

Awesome thanks! Can't wait for feedback 🙏🏽

Anyone have experience building react-native app with Replicache sync engine? by drankou97 in reactnative

[–]mono424 0 points1 point  (0 children)

If you are thinking about using replicache you might want to directly use the successor Zero: https://zero.rocicorp.dev/

local-first backend-less saas web app by draylegend_ in surrealdb

[–]mono424 0 points1 point  (0 children)

Hey, building sp00ky for local first applications, by far not production-ready yet, but happy if you have feedback or want to contribute! https://www.reddit.com/r/surrealdb/comments/1srlxvf/sp00ky_sync_engine/

Its pretty much a framework for what you described:

- Frontend calls surrealdb directly
- All changes local first and optimistic (cross query even)
- Offline support
- And it comes with realtime sync

Example Application can be found here: https://sp00ky.cloud/

smig - New automatic migrations library by [deleted] in surrealdb

[–]mono424 0 points1 point  (0 children)

Looks amazing, we are currently building a sync engine, migrations is something we are going to tackle next. Do you think we can hop on a call?

Building a TypeScript Query Builder for SurrealDB by veskel01 in surrealdb

[–]mono424 0 points1 point  (0 children)

Hey u/veskel01, we are currently building a sync engine, we currently have our own query builder, but would love to potentially collaborate on that. This is our current state: https://github.com/mono424/spooky

Studydrive (eine Website zum Austausch von Vorlesungsunterlagen) verlangt ab heute Geld für das Herunterladen von Inhalten by theoe97 in de

[–]mono424 0 points1 point  (0 children)

Little update from my side, they threatened me to bring me to court. I honestly do not have much time, but I will start building a completely free and open-source project, that will offer sharing of documents...
Anyone who wants to contribute, feel free to drop me a message. Tech-Stack: Next.js, Shadcn, Go, SQLC, Meilisearch. Repo here: https://github.com/Studyfree-lol/studyfree-platform

Studocu download help by tchaiski098 in Studocu

[–]mono424 2 points3 points  (0 children)

You can use the chrome extension: https://github.com/mono424/studocu_unblocker
And then easily just print the pages :)